FRESH SHRIMP BOIL RECIPE | ALLRECIPES



Fresh Shrimp Boil Recipe | Allrecipes image

This is how I prepare shrimp. You can eat these chilled, with cocktail sauce or add them to your favorite recipe. I love to add these shrimp to coctel de camaron (Mexican shrimp cocktail).

Provided by Jessica

Categories     World Cuisine    Latin American    Mexican

Total Time 20 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 5 minutes

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 (12 fluid ounce) can or bottle beer
½ onion, chopped
2 tablespoons red pepper flakes
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
2 tablespoons salt
2 tablespoons butter
1 tablespoon chopped garlic
1 tablespoon pickling spice
1 teaspoon dried Mexican oregano
2 bay leaves
cold water, as needed
1 pound raw shrimp

Steps:

  • Mix beer, onion, red pepper flakes, parsley, salt, butter, garlic, pickling spice, oregano, and bay leaves in a saucepan; add enough cold water to fill the saucepan. Bring the mixture to a boil.
  • Drop shrimp into the boiling liquid, let the mixture return to a boil, and cook until shrimp are bright pink and the meat is no longer transparent in the center, about 5 minutes; drain.

Jun 19, 2007 · To cook raw shrimp in water, add 1 pound shrimp (with or without shells) and 1 teaspoon salt to 3 quarts boiling water. Reduce heat and simmer, uncovered, for 1 to 3 minutes or until the shrimp turns pink. Watch closely to avoid overcooking. The meat of uncooked shrimp will turn from translucent when raw to pink and opaque when cooked.

Jun 04, 2019 · How long to boil raw shrimp: Boil raw shrimp for the times in the chart above to ensure doneness. How long to boil jumbo shrimp: Raw jumbo shrimp need 3 minutes of boiling time and frozen jumbo shrimp need 4 minutes. How long do you boil shrimp in shell: Boiling time is identical for shell-on and shell-off shrimp.
